Can anyone help me figure out  how to fix my search feature? 

When I install a fresh copy of SMF, the search works fine.  Once I add my database, it doesnt work anymore. It takes me to a blank page in IE and in Firefox is downloads a blank index.php file.

Im getting very frustrated, but I know there has to be a solution.

Can you try disabling the spell checker?

We have a spell checker? LOL. Where is that located?
Otsikko: Re: Search Woes
Kirjoitti: Compuart - heinäkuu 24, 2006, 08:02:35 AP
Uncheck Admin -> 'Posts and Topics' -> 'Enable spell checking'
